Subject: [PATCH] nfs: make pnfs_destroy_layout() wait on commit when inode is being evicted
Date: Mon, 20 Nov 2017 16:43:12 -0500	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20171120214312.5263-1-smayhew@redhat.com> (raw)

Otherwise nfs_commit_inode() can set I_DIRTY_DATASYNC in the inode's
i_state, allowing the following BUG_ON in evict() to be triggered:

        BUG_ON(inode->i_state != (I_FREEING | I_CLEAR));

Fixes: 1f18b82c3437 ("pNFS: Ensure we commit the layout if it has been...")

 fs/nfs/filelayout/filelayout.c         | 2 +-
 fs/nfs/flexfilelayout/flexfilelayout.c | 2 +-
 fs/nfs/nfs4super.c                     | 2 +-
 fs/nfs/pnfs.c                          | 6 +++---
 fs/nfs/pnfs.h                          | 2 +-
 5 files changed, 7 insertions(+), 7 deletions(-)

diff --git a/fs/nfs/filelayout/filelayout.c b/fs/nfs/filelayout/filelayout.c
index 4e54d8b..28b7228 100644
--- a/fs/nfs/filelayout/filelayout.c
+++ b/fs/nfs/filelayout/filelayout.c
@@ -169,7 +169,7 @@ static int filelayout_async_handle_error(struct rpc_task *task,
 		 * i/o and all i/o waiting on the slot table to the MDS until
 		 * layout is destroyed and a new valid layout is obtained.
 		 */
-		pnfs_destroy_layout(NFS_I(inode));
+		pnfs_destroy_layout(NFS_I(inode), 0);
 		rpc_wake_up(&tbl->slot_tbl_waitq);
 		goto reset;
 	/* RPC connection errors */
diff --git a/fs/nfs/flexfilelayout/flexfilelayout.c b/fs/nfs/flexfilelayout/flexfilelayout.c
index c75ad98..ab0a1e5 100644
--- a/fs/nfs/flexfilelayout/flexfilelayout.c
+++ b/fs/nfs/flexfilelayout/flexfilelayout.c
@@ -1088,7 +1088,7 @@ static int ff_layout_async_handle_error_v4(struct rpc_task *task,
 		 * i/o and all i/o waiting on the slot table to the MDS until
 		 * layout is destroyed and a new valid layout is obtained.
 		 */
-		pnfs_destroy_layout(NFS_I(inode));
+		pnfs_destroy_layout(NFS_I(inode), 0);
 		rpc_wake_up(&tbl->slot_tbl_waitq);
 		goto reset;
 	/* RPC connection errors */
diff --git a/fs/nfs/nfs4super.c b/fs/nfs/nfs4super.c
index 6fb7cb6..3b4a063 100644
--- a/fs/nfs/nfs4super.c
+++ b/fs/nfs/nfs4super.c
@@ -95,7 +95,7 @@ static void nfs4_evict_inode(struct inode *inode)
 	nfs_inode_return_delegation_noreclaim(inode);
 	/* Note that above delegreturn would trigger pnfs return-on-close */
 	pnfs_return_layout(inode);
-	pnfs_destroy_layout(NFS_I(inode));
+	pnfs_destroy_layout(NFS_I(inode), FLUSH_SYNC);
 	/* First call standard NFS clear_inode() code */
 	nfs_clear_inode(inode);
 }
diff --git a/fs/nfs/pnfs.c b/fs/nfs/pnfs.c
index d602fe9..09e66a8 100644
--- a/fs/nfs/pnfs.c
+++ b/fs/nfs/pnfs.c
@@ -696,7 +696,7 @@ pnfs_free_lseg_list(struct list_head *free_me)
 }
 
 void
-pnfs_destroy_layout(struct nfs_inode *nfsi)
+pnfs_destroy_layout(struct nfs_inode *nfsi, int how)
 {
 	struct pnfs_layout_hdr *lo;
 	LIST_HEAD(tmp_list);
@@ -710,7 +710,7 @@ pnfs_destroy_layout(struct nfs_inode *nfsi)
 		pnfs_layout_clear_fail_bit(lo, NFS_LAYOUT_RW_FAILED);
 		spin_unlock(&nfsi->vfs_inode.i_lock);
 		pnfs_free_lseg_list(&tmp_list);
-		nfs_commit_inode(&nfsi->vfs_inode, 0);
+		nfs_commit_inode(&nfsi->vfs_inode, how);
 		pnfs_put_layout_hdr(lo);
 	} else
 		spin_unlock(&nfsi->vfs_inode.i_lock);
@@ -1849,7 +1849,7 @@ pnfs_update_layout(struct inode *ino,
 			}
 			/* Destroy the existing layout and start over */
 			if (time_after(jiffies, giveup))
-				pnfs_destroy_layout(NFS_I(ino));
+				pnfs_destroy_layout(NFS_I(ino), 0);
 			/* Fallthrough */
 		case -EAGAIN:
 			break;
diff --git a/fs/nfs/pnfs.h b/fs/nfs/pnfs.h
index 8d507c3..3fe2160 100644
--- a/fs/nfs/pnfs.h
+++ b/fs/nfs/pnfs.h
@@ -245,7 +245,7 @@ size_t pnfs_generic_pg_test(struct nfs_pageio_descriptor *pgio,
 void pnfs_set_lo_fail(struct pnfs_layout_segment *lseg);
 struct pnfs_layout_segment *pnfs_layout_process(struct nfs4_layoutget *lgp);
 void pnfs_free_lseg_list(struct list_head *tmp_list);
-void pnfs_destroy_layout(struct nfs_inode *);
+void pnfs_destroy_layout(struct nfs_inode *, int how);
 void pnfs_destroy_all_layouts(struct nfs_client *);
 int pnfs_destroy_layouts_byfsid(struct nfs_client *clp,
 		struct nfs_fsid *fsid,
